@classmethod
def from_url(cls, url: str, *, strict: bool = False) -> Skill:
"""Load a skill by fetching its SKILL.md content from an HTTPS URL.

Fetches the raw SKILL.md content over HTTPS and parses it using
:meth:`from_content`. The URL must point directly to the raw
file content (not an HTML page).

Example::

skill = Skill.from_url(
"https://raw.githubusercontent.com/org/repo/main/SKILL.md"
)

Args:
url: An ``https://`` URL pointing directly to raw SKILL.md content.
strict: If True, raise on any validation issue. If False (default),
warn and load anyway.

Returns:
A Skill instance populated from the fetched SKILL.md content.

Raises:
ValueError: If ``url`` is not an ``https://`` URL.
RuntimeError: If the SKILL.md content cannot be fetched.
"""
if not url.startswith("https://"):
raise ValueError(f"url=<{url}> | not a valid HTTPS URL")

logger.info("url=<%s> | fetching skill content", url)

try:
req = urllib.request.Request(url, headers={"User-Agent": "strands-agents-sdk"}) # noqa: S310
with urllib.request.urlopen(req, timeout=30) as response: # noqa: S310
content: str = response.read().decode("utf-8")
except urllib.error.HTTPError as e:
raise RuntimeError(f"url=<{url}> | HTTP {e.code}: {e.reason}") from e
except urllib.error.URLError as e:
raise RuntimeError(f"url=<{url}> | failed to fetch skill: {e.reason}") from e

return cls.from_content(content, strict=strict)
